Head-to-head History

Brazil and Haiti have a lopsided history, with Brazil winning all three of their previous encounters. The most recent meeting was a 7-1 thrashing in the 2016 Copa America Centenario. Prior to that, they played a 'Match for Peace' in 2004 which Brazil won 6-0. The historical record stands at 3-0 for Brazil with a goal difference of +18. This match in Philadelphia is another 'David vs. Goliath' scenario, with Brazil being the overwhelming favorites. Haiti will be looking to perform with honor and keep the scoreline respectable against the five-time world champions.

Form & Ranking

Brazil is ranked 5th in the world and is in excellent form, having successfully integrated a new generation of attacking talent. Haiti is ranked 84th, the second-lowest ranked team in the tournament. Brazil’s squad is largely healthy, though they may rotate players given the opposition. Haiti is at full strength but faces a massive gulf in quality. Brazil has been scoring freely in their recent games, while Haiti has focused on a defensive setup in their preparation for the group stage. The result seems a foregone conclusion to most analysts.

What to Expect

Expect Brazil to dominate 70% or more of the possession and launch wave after wave of attacks. Haiti will likely deploy a 'park the bus' strategy, putting 10 men behind the ball and hoping to frustrate the Brazilians. Media outlets like Globo and L'Equipe expect a high-scoring game, with predictions ranging from 4-0 to 6-0. The Athletic notes that for Brazil, this match is an opportunity to improve their goal difference and give playing time to their squad depth. For Haiti, any goal scored would be a historic achievement against the Seleção.
